You could use "from January to the present" or now rather than today. You could also simply say "since January". You might also want to specify exactly when rather than January "Since the start of January". When saying from X to Y you may need to explicitly state if X and Y are included or not. The reason the dates are written different is because they are said differently. In the UK they say 5th of January, 2021, but in the US we say January 5th, 2021. That is what makes changing it really hard as saying 2021, January 5th is pretty awful. Its formal, not proper. I use both, twenty eighteen in less formal moments. The version with "thousand" is more formal. I always say "two thousand eighteen" and I think it's our moral obligation to do so until the end of the century since nobody will say "Two thousand one hundred whatever.".
